With its relatable themes and witty humour, "Passion Project” by London Sperry is the perfect summertime rom-com. The story centres on a woman named Bennett, whose grief has been controlling her life for far longer than she is willing to admit. When her friend sets her up on a blind date, Bennett’s life starts to take an unexpected but positive turn, sending her not only on a journey of friendship but also on one of self-rediscovery.
